987e31edc9 Add domain events for graphics network clients
This introduces a new event type

   VIR_DOMAIN_EVENT_ID_GRAPHICS

The same event can be emitted in 3 scenarios

  typedef enum {
      VIR_DOMAIN_EVENT_GRAPHICS_CONNECT = 0,
      VIR_DOMAIN_EVENT_GRAPHICS_INITIALIZE,
      VIR_DOMAIN_EVENT_GRAPHICS_DISCONNECT,
  } virDomainEventGraphicsPhase;

Connect/disconnect are triggered at socket accept/close.
The initialize phase is immediately after the protocol
setup and authentication has completed. ie when the
client is authorized and about to start interacting with
the graphical desktop

This event comes with *a lot* of potential information

 - IP address, port & address family of client
 - IP address, port & address family of server
 - Authentication scheme (arbitrary string)
 - Authenticated subject identity. A subject may have
   multiple identities with some authentication schemes.
   For example, vencrypt+sasl results in a x509dname
   and saslUsername identities.

This results in a very complicated callback :-(

   typedef enum {
      VIR_DOMAIN_EVENT_GRAPHICS_ADDRESS_IPV4,
      VIR_DOMAIN_EVENT_GRAPHICS_ADDRESS_IPV6,
   } virDomainEventGraphicsAddressType;

   struct _virDomainEventGraphicsAddress {
       int family;
       const char *node;
       const char *service;
   };
   typedef struct _virDomainEventGraphicsAddress virDomainEventGraphicsAddress;
   typedef virDomainEventGraphicsAddress *virDomainEventGraphicsAddressPtr;

   struct _virDomainEventGraphicsSubject {
      int nidentity;
      struct {
          const char *type;
          const char *name;
      } *identities;
   };
   typedef struct _virDomainEventGraphicsSubject virDomainEventGraphicsSubject;
   typedef virDomainEventGraphicsSubject *virDomainEventGraphicsSubjectPtr;

   typedef void (*virConnectDomainEventGraphicsCallback)(virConnectPtr conn,
                                                         virDomainPtr dom,
                                                         int phase,
                                                         virDomainEventGraphicsAddressPtr local,
                                                         virDomainEventGraphicsAddressPtr remote,
                                                         const char *authScheme,
                                                         virDomainEventGraphicsSubjectPtr subject,
                                                         void *opaque);

The wire protocol is similarly complex

   struct remote_domain_event_graphics_address {
     int family;
     remote_nonnull_string node;
     remote_nonnull_string service;
   };

   const REMOTE_DOMAIN_EVENT_GRAPHICS_IDENTITY_MAX = 20;

   struct remote_domain_event_graphics_identity {
     remote_nonnull_string type;
     remote_nonnull_string name;
   };

   struct remote_domain_event_graphics_msg {
     remote_nonnull_domain dom;
     int phase;
     remote_domain_event_graphics_address local;
     remote_domain_event_graphics_address remote;
     remote_nonnull_string authScheme;
     remote_domain_event_graphics_identity subject<REMOTE_DOMAIN_EVENT_GRAPHICS_IDENTITY_MAX>;
   };

This is currently implemented in QEMU for the VNC graphics
protocol, but designed to be usable with SPICE graphics in
the future too.

71d793faaf Add support for an explicit IO error event
This introduces a new event type

   VIR_DOMAIN_EVENT_ID_IO_ERROR

This event includes the action that is about to be taken
as a result of the watchdog triggering

  typedef enum {
     VIR_DOMAIN_EVENT_IO_ERROR_NONE = 0,
     VIR_DOMAIN_EVENT_IO_ERROR_PAUSE,
     VIR_DOMAIN_EVENT_IO_ERROR_REPORT,
  } virDomainEventIOErrorAction;

In addition it has the source path of the disk that had the
error and its unique device alias. It does not include the
target device name (/dev/sda), since this would preclude
triggering IO errors from other file backed devices (eg
serial ports connected to a file)

Thus there is a new callback definition for this event type

typedef void (*virConnectDomainEventIOErrorCallback)(virConnectPtr conn,
                                                     virDomainPtr dom,
                                                     const char *srcPath,
                                                     const char *devAlias,
                                                     int action,
                                                     void *opaque);

This is currently wired up to the QEMU block IO error events

c5728cd618 Add support for an explicit watchdog event
This introduces a new event type

   VIR_DOMAIN_EVENT_ID_WATCHDOG

This event includes the action that is about to be taken
as a result of the watchdog triggering

 typedef enum {
     VIR_DOMAIN_EVENT_WATCHDOG_NONE = 0,
     VIR_DOMAIN_EVENT_WATCHDOG_PAUSE,
     VIR_DOMAIN_EVENT_WATCHDOG_RESET,
     VIR_DOMAIN_EVENT_WATCHDOG_POWEROFF,
     VIR_DOMAIN_EVENT_WATCHDOG_SHUTDOWN,
     VIR_DOMAIN_EVENT_WATCHDOG_DEBUG,
 } virDomainEventWatchdogAction;

Thus there is a new callback definition for this event type

 typedef void (*virConnectDomainEventWatchdogCallback)(virConnectPtr conn,
                                                       virDomainPtr dom,
                                                       int action,
                                                       void *opaque);

32e6ac9c26 Add support for an explicit RTC change event
This introduces a new event type

   VIR_DOMAIN_EVENT_ID_RTC_CHANGE

This event includes the new UTC offset measured in seconds.
Thus there is a new callback definition for this event type

 typedef void (*virConnectDomainEventRTCChangeCallback)(virConnectPtr conn,
                                                        virDomainPtr dom,
                                                        long long utcoffset,
                                                        void *opaque);

If the guest XML configuration for the <clock> is set to
offset='variable', then the XML will automatically be
updated with the new UTC offset value. This ensures that
during migration/save/restore the new offset is preserved.

8613273458 Add support for an explicit guest reboot event
The reboot event is not a normal lifecycle event, since the
virtual machine on the host does not change state. Rather the
guest OS is resetting the virtual CPUs. ie, the QEMU process
does not restart. Thus, this does not belong in the current
lifecycle events callback.

This introduces a new event type

    VIR_DOMAIN_EVENT_ID_REBOOT

It takes no parameters, besides the virDomainPtr, so it can
use the generic callback signature.

b7d4c300c3 Add new internal domain events APIs for handling other event types
The current internal domain events API tracks callbacks based on
the function pointer, and only supports lifecycle events. This
adds new internal APIs for registering callbacks for other event
types. These new APIs are postfixed with the word 'ID' to indicate
that they operated based on event ID, instead of hardcoded to
lifecycle events

747c536370 Refactor domain events to handle multiple event types
The internal domain events APIs are designed to handle the lifecycle
events. This needs to be refactored to allow arbitrary new event
types to be handled.

 * The signature of virDomainEventDispatchFunc changes to use
   virConnectDomainEventGenericCallback instead of the lifecycle
   event specific virConnectDomainEventCallback
 * Every registered callback gains a unique ID to allow its
   removal based on ID, instead of function pointer
 * Every registered callback gains an 'eventID' to allow callbacks
   for different types of events to be distinguished
 * virDomainEventDispatch is adapted to filter out callbacks
   whose eventID does not match the eventID of the event being
   dispatched
 * virDomainEventDispatch is adapted to filter based on the
   domain name and uuid, if this filter is set for a callback.
 * virDomainEvent type/detail fields are moved into a union to
   allow different data fields for other types of events to be
   added later

ea7dc33786 Make internal domain events struct definitions private
The virtual box driver was directly accesing the domain events
structs instead of using the APIs provided. To prevent this kind
of abuse, make the struct definitions private, forcing use of the
internal APIs. This requires adding one extra internal API.
